A CO2 mosquito trap can be effective in reducing mosquito populations in a specific area by attracting and trapping mosquitoes using carbon dioxide as a lure. However, the effectiveness of the trap may vary depending on factors such as the size of the area, the species of mosquitoes present, and the placement of the trap. It is important to use the trap in conjunction with other mosquito control methods for best results.

Why shear angle is given to press tool?

Cutting shear is given to punch or the die that function to reduce the necessary cutting tonnage by reducing effective area of shear ie creating scissor action for eg considering cutting paper with scissors we will start from one side and progres to other end but it press tool is moved perpendicular instantly have to contact whole sheet, when shear angle is given at the instant of contact only small line of contact is made, thus reducing force required for shearing.
